hemistry underpins our everyday existence. It is responsible for advances in the quality and comfort of our lives and is central to our understanding of the natural world. It is an exciting, challenging subject with the potential for developing many useful transferable skills.
Ideally, those wanting to study Chemistry A Level should have attained at least a grade 7 in GCSE Double Science or preferably Chemistry. Exceptions may be made at the discretion of the Head of Department.
